L-Tyrosine (Standard) can be used for quantitative analysis and related studies.L-Tyrosine is a non-essential amino acid that is a precursor to catecholamines and thyroid hormones, and is involved in neurotransmitter synthesis, hormone regulation, and immunity through its action on a variety of enzymes and transporter proteins.L-Tyrosine affects dopamine (DA) synthesis and release to regulate cognitive function.

| Molecular Weight | 181.19 |
| Formula | C9H11NO3 |
| Cas No. | 60-18-4 |
| Smiles | C([C@@H](C(O)=O)N)C1=CC=C(O)C=C1 |
| Relative Density. | 1.34 |
| Storage | store at low temperature | Powder: -20°C for 3 years | In solvent: -80°C for 1 year |
